CMS reveals durable medical equipment product categories for competitive bidding

The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services has released product categories for the second round of an upcoming durable medical equipment competitive bidding program. The official bidding schedule will be released in the fall, according to federal regulators. The program calls for suppliers within designated areas to submit bids for specific items. Products that will be bid upon will include oxygen supplements, walkers, support surfaces and negative pressure wound therapy pumps.
